“Three points of contact” defines choreographer and RUBBERBAND
founder
Victor Quijada’s
work and style as an unusually difficult yet expressive and highly athletic dance form that connects dancers to the stage, or each other, with three body parts. The three points describe his technique and also Quijada’s trio of cultures: Mexican heritage, Los Angeles upbringing, and French-Canadian residency.
Vic’s Mix
extracts notable works from Quijada’s extensive repertory as both a classically trained dancer and b-boy performer in a humorous yet thoughtful program filled with dance theater and both classical and original music.
— “With a unique blend of break dancing, ballet, and modern that draws from Quijada’s broad and impressive dance career, ‘Vic’s Mix’ brings street dance to the concert hall with his singular choreographic vision.” (Communique)
